If the Pondside replica-lag alarm fires during a release, don't panic — it usually clears within ten minutes once the migration batch finishes. Check the Marbleworks dashboard first; if lag stays above 90 seconds, pause the rollout and ping whoever owns Quillstream. The offending deploy is identified by the token below.

build token for tajeg-bajep: htk14_409ba9df6b8acb

Heads up: if the Lintrock baseline file in the Quarrow repo drifts from main, CI fails with a "stale baseline" error even when the code is fine. Quick fix is to regenerate the baseline on a clean checkout and re-push. If a customer build is blocked, confirm the failing run matches the token below before escalating.

build token for yadug-yagag: htk21_c863c33eb8b82c0c9c152

### GC Pauses in Matchwright

P99 match latency degrades during major collections on the ranking heap. We moved the candidate pool off-heap last sprint, which cut pause frequency but not duration. Remaining pauses correlate with the session-index growth between compactions. Proposal for this week: cap index growth and shorten the young-gen budget, then re-measure. The trial settings we'll run through Friday are the following.

tuning table, kajeg-taweg:
WEIGHTS = {
    "druox": 32,
    "quenix": 604,
    "wenax": 801,
}